Scottish singer-songwriter Lewis Capaldi is returning to North America next spring after taking time off from touring due to his 2022 Tourette's syndrome diagnosis.
His tour will include stops in Montreal, Toronto, and Vancouver, with support from Joy Crookes. The tour kicks off on April 15 in Philadelphia, PA, and will make its way to Canada, playing Montreal's Bell Centre on April 21 and Toronto's Scotiabank Arena on April 23.
After additional shows in the US, Capaldi will return to Canada to wrap up the tour at Vancouver's Rogers Arena on May 6. Tickets go on sale to the general public on October 31.
Capaldi is hitting the road again after adjusting to his Tourette's syndrome diagnosis.
